 Enjoy this warm fireside chat with Kate as she speaks with the fabulous Joanne Light who joins us today to share her and her daughter’s story of her eating disorder journey.Joanne has a doctorate in counseling and education, she is certified in coaching and emotional intelligence training. After 30+ years in education as a teacher, counselor and higher education administrator, she decided to create a retirement career in coaching working as a Parent Empowerment Coach. Joanne works with families, helping them navigate through life’s daily parenting challenges. She provides support to parents, enabling them to discover what it is they need and how to get there.Kate is the author of Bulimia Sucks!
